POOL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

471 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pool Corp (POOL)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$10.2B — up 42% from $7.24B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 88 funds opened new POOL positions and 39 closed out — a net gain of 49 holders — while 148 added to existing stakes and 170 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Swedbank, opening a new position worth an estimated $86.5M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$48.7M.
